![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
sklearn
dongfuguo
这个作者很懒,什么都没留下…
展开
-
使用线性回归拟合平面最佳直线及预测之Python+sklearn实现
本文代码采用sklearn扩展库实现,使用线性回归算法解决下面的问题:根据平面上已知3个点的坐标,拟合最佳直线斜率k和截距b,然后根据拟合的结果对给出的x坐标进行预测,得到y坐标。 from sklearn import linear_model def linearRegressionPredict(x, y): lr = linear_model.LinearRegression() # 拟合 lr.fit(x, y) return lr # 平面上三个点的x轴坐标原创 2017-09-26 14:29:20 · 2764 阅读 · 0 评论 -
Python+sklearn机器学习应该了解的33个基本概念
机器学习(Machine Learning)根据已知数据来不断学习和积累经验,然后总结出规律并尝试预测未知数据的属性,是一门综合性非常强的多领域交叉学科,涉及线性代数、概率论、逼近论、凸分析、算法复杂度理论等多门学科。 目前机器学习已经有了十分广泛的应用,例如数据挖掘、计算机视觉、自然语言处理、生物特征识别、搜索引擎、医学诊断、检测信用卡欺诈、证券市场分析、DNA序列测序、语音和手写识别、战略游...原创 2019-05-19 09:55:44 · 208 阅读 · 0 评论 -
Python+sklearn随机森林算法使用入门
随机森林是一种集成学习方法,基本思想是把几棵不同参数的决策树(参考:Python+sklearn决策树算法使用入门)打包到一起,每棵决策树单独进行预测,然后计算所有决策树预测结果的平均值(适用于回归分析)或所有决策树“投票”得到最终结果(适用于分类)。在随机森林算法中,不会让每棵树都生成最佳的节点,而是在每个节点上随机选择一个特征进行分裂。 扩展库sklearn在ensemble模块中提供了随机...原创 2019-07-15 08:43:52 · 1687 阅读 · 0 评论